IMPHAL, Feb 24 : YWC, Langthabal (YWC-L) thumped NCA, Nambol by 40 runs for the third win in four Group B matches to qualify for the XIII T-20 Manipur Veteran Cricket Tournament 2026.
Prakashmani 38, Manaobi 39 and Sashi 29 not out raised a total of 158 runs for 5 wickets as YWC-L won the toss and opted to bat first before Prakashmani 2/26, Samananda 2/10 and Tejkumar 2/21 restricted NCA to 118/8 in reply.
Govin, Manglemba, Ajitkumar and Robert picked a wicket apiece for NCA in the first innings before Robert 48 and Govin 30 led the batting attack in response.
Praskashmani was adjudged man of the match.
With the win, YWC-L went top of the Group B table with three wins and qualified for the quarterfinals.
YPHU-W and UCC, who had also registered two wins in their three matches, will fight it out for the remaining quarterfinal berth for the same group after Yaoshang festival.
Later in the day, REYS, Nagamapal posted 148 runs for 4 wickets after electing to bat first and dismissed CHAMP for 137 runs in 19.3 overs to extend their Group A winning run to three in four  matches.
REYS raised the modest total riding on Maikel, who topscored with 56 off 53 before he retired hurt and Dhawan, who also retired on 46 off 35 before Momo 3/28, Iboyaima 3/36 and Dhawan 2/27 devastated the CHAMP line up.
Thomas and Uttam picked a wicket apiece for CHAMP earlier in the first innings before Gopeshore 33 and Naresh 23 led the batting charge in reply.
Dhawan of REYS who shone with both the bat and ball was declared man of the match.
